The previously undefeated Canadians, led by Coach Earl Morris (father of Olympic gold medalist John), were our opponent for the evening. The match ended after seven ends with a score of 3 : 9. By the seventh end we were a worthy opponent to a very strong team from overseas. Several times we messed with skip Homan's head, but it was not enough. The opponent was more accurate and actually better in every aspect. The seventh end brought a four, after several mistakes and a final, somewhat unlucky attempt to eject the opponent's stone and roll for stones in the ring. So the situation becomes clear: seventh to tenth place belongs to the Czechs, Germans, French and Scots. Tomorrow the placings will be decided, we have the Germans, the Scots play the Swedes and France will challenge China. All this at 12.30 our time. Photo: Terka, Anna and Jirka
